Медиана ОВ у данной группы пациентов остаётся крайне низкой, актуально проведение новых клинических исследований.</p></sec></abstract><trans-abstract xml:lang="en"><sec><title>AIM</title><p>AIM: to evaluate the effectiveness of first-line chemotherapy in patients with colorectal neuroendocrine cancer (NEC).</p></sec><sec><title>PATIENTS AND METHODS</title><p>PATIENTS AND METHODS: a retrospective study included patients with metastatic colorectal NEC (2000-2020). The main analyzed parameter was the response rate to treatment according to the RECIST criteria, depending on the regimen used in the first line. The overall survival was additional parameter.</p></sec><sec><title>RESULTS</title><p>RESULTS: the study included 27 patients (13 with initial stage IV disease and 14 with progression after primary radical treatment). Ten patients in the 1st line underwent chemotherapy according to the EP scheme, 4 — XELOX, 2 — FOLFIRI, 2 — Irinotecan and Cisplatin, 1 — Samarium, 1 — Nivolumab, 1 — 5-FU-LV. Most often, the treatment effect (partial response or stabilization) was observed against the background of chemotherapy according to the EP scheme — in 60% of patients. The median OS was 7 months.</p></sec><sec><title>CONCLUSION</title><p>CONCLUSION: the use of chemotherapy according to the EP regimen is the preferred options for the treatment of metastatic colorectal NEC. The median OS in this group of patients remains extremely low, and new clinical trials are needed.</p></sec></trans-abstract><kwd-group xml:lang="ru"><kwd>нейроэндокринный рак толстой кишки</kwd><kwd>мелкоклеточный рак толстой кишки</kwd><kwd>крупноклеточный рак толстой кишки</kwd><kwd>химиотерапия 1 линии</kwd><kwd>метастатический рак</kwd></kwd-group><kwd-group xml:lang="en"><kwd>neuroendocrine cancer</kwd><kwd>first-line chemotherapy</kwd><kwd>metastatic cancer</kwd></kwd-group></article-meta></front><back><ref-list><title>References</title><ref id="cit1"><label>1</label><citation-alternatives><mixed-citation xml:lang="ru">Conte B, George B, Overman M, et al.
